The Magic City is an American TV series with retro charm, which sets the stage for the story in Miami in the 1950s.
The city is like a bright fantasy, on the surface is synonymous with vanity and prosperity, but behind it there are countless secrets. In this mysterious city, everything is covered up by the gorgeous appearance, as if a huge stage, staged a fascinating story.
Under the bright stars of Miami, a legend shines. He is Ike Evans, the brilliant owner of Miramar Hotel. The poor Jewish boy of the past has now transformed into the light of the city. With his own strength, he has written a brilliant chapter from nothing. His hotel, like a pearl embedded in the coastline, attracted countless celebrities to stop.
However, fate, like a rough sea, made Ike Evans's voyage full of challenges. In order to protect his empire, he had to play a game with the dark ones. The appearance of gangster boss Ben Dimon, who was on the other side of the deal, made Evans's world begin to wobble. How will Ike Evans defend his honor and dream in this power struggle?
